core-lightning/bitcoin
Rusty Russell 4c42930940 bitcoin/tx, protobuf_convert: support BIP68 as implemented.
The format for both the nSequence field and the stack arg for
OP_CHECKSEQUENCEVERIFY is either:

  Time-relative:	[Bit 22 = 1] 00000 <time-shifted-by-9>
  Block-relative:	[Bit 22 = 0] 00000 <number of blocks>

Signed-off-by: Rusty Russell <rusty@rustcorp.com.au>
2016-01-22 06:38:08 +10:30
..
address.c pubkey: pubkey_eq helper. 2015-09-30 16:38:58 +09:30
address.h Switch over to CCAN's ripemd160. 2015-07-09 15:43:36 +09:30
base58.c pubkey: pubkey_eq helper. 2015-09-30 16:38:58 +09:30
base58.h Switch over to CCAN's ripemd160. 2015-07-09 15:43:36 +09:30
privkey.h Use libsecp256k1 instead of openssl for crypto. 2015-07-01 16:27:52 +09:30
pubkey.c pubkey: pubkey_eq helper. 2015-09-30 16:38:58 +09:30
pubkey.h pubkey: pubkey_eq helper. 2015-09-30 16:38:58 +09:30
README Fix typo. 2015-06-25 13:48:05 +09:30
script.c script: encode numbers minimally. 2016-01-22 06:38:08 +10:30
script.h bitcoin/script: don't pass value for HTLC script. 2015-09-24 14:56:01 +09:30
shadouble.c bitcoin: use ccan/mem instead of rolling own check_mem function. 2015-10-26 21:06:23 +10:30
shadouble.h Sort include lines (ignoring hacky cli test utils). 2015-06-12 12:41:28 +09:30
signature.c bitcoin: signature fixes. 2015-10-12 10:45:02 +10:30
signature.h bitcoin: signature fixes. 2015-10-12 10:45:02 +10:30
tx.c bitcoin/tx, protobuf_convert: support BIP68 as implemented. 2016-01-22 06:38:08 +10:30
tx.h BIP68 support (nSequence enforcement) 2015-09-30 10:54:11 +09:30

These are standard bitcoin manipulation routines which should be
provided by any normal bitcoin library in whatever language you choose.

The ones here are standalone ones taken from bitcoin core and some I
wrote, many taken from bitcoin-iterate and pasted in here.